Some of you keep saying hip fire, as if the characters in Destiny were Rambo or something, and it doesn't make sense. If you see the videos, the characters always have the weapon on the shoulder, not on the hip. So it would even make more sense, and be more realistic in this case to not penalize your aim when not using ADS.

And I already explained when you asked "What's with the ADS hate?" I wrote this:

Well, it depends on the way it is implemented. I, for one, would have no problems if ADS was implemented like in Bioshock, where it is completely optional to use it (it only gives you a little bit more zoom, and reduces your aiming sensitivity, but doesn't change the level of accuracy of the weapons)

But there's another, way more annoying kind of ADS aiming, the kind that use most shooters nowadays. It basically penalizes your accuracy when not using ADS, forcing you to use it most of the time, wich totally sucks. Not to talk about the fact that going into ADS slows down your character, which sucks even more. If you also add the accuracy penalties for other actions, like jumping, then you can have a pretty good idea why people would hate ADS.

There's also the fact that Bungie was one of the very few developers that still made FPS's without ADS (a dying breed, sadly) which, in this case, makes it even more worse.

You could say ADS adds realism, but in the case of Destiny, a sci-fi / fantasy game where things like "space magic" exist, it wouldn't make much sense. And there's also the fact that there are much better ways to introduce the same kind of gameplay restrictions in way more interesting ways. See CS:GO, for example; while today's ADS shooters only require you to press LT, Counter-Strike actually makes you slow down your character and crouch to be accurate, and all that with the added benefit of not having to have half the screen obscured by your own weapon.
You see, I'm not even asking for ADS to be removed from the game, I just want it to be optional. Optional ADS > Forced ADS

And again, if you like forced ADS there's already plenty of games that do just that (most shooters nowadays, sadly) I just want Bungie to not follow that terrible trend in game design, nothing more.
